NOOB ALERT: Seedlings
ive been present for pot growing but this will be the first time ive ever done it from scratch myself. Anyway, we got an incubator and a 250W LE bulb, germinated some seeds and they've started sprouting. i followed the instructions in this video we have ("mr green") and had the light hanging 12 inches above the seedlings after they sprouted. they are looking a little browish though. Is this normal, or are they dying? we thought maybe the light was too close and was burning them, so we moved it up to more like 2 feet away.
We're planning on using a hydroponic system, and we currently have them sitting in these little cubes, and are keeping them nice and moist. We've been maintaining a constant temperature of about 28 degrees celcius. The seedlings are green with some brown splotches. you may want to lower temp to like 75F or like 23.5C that would be optimal and the brown on the leaves will never turn green so dont worry. The new growth should come in green and then that little brown spot will hardly matter. The plant can really never have too much light but the heat from the light should be a concern. Never have a fan blow directly on your seedling, it will stress the fragile plant. Just keep the light about 8 to 12" if its a florescent and if its HPS or MH then keep it like 3 or 4 feet away. They are much too intense for the little seedlings. Keep them watered but not soggy and keep dont really use any nuts until you see nice pointy leaves in about the second week. Then use a 25% to 50% of what they tell you. keep it less than 500ppm but 400ppm is pretty good. If you keep up the good habits, it will grow. They dont call it weed for nothing lol.:rastasmoke:

no fan?? you need to have some kind of LIGHT air movement around the seedlings so there stems can strengthen and be able to hold itself up. No lil wiggle movement and they will most likely bend over when more new growth comes in.

sounds like you've cooked them, but without a photo, it's just a guess ... what is a 250watt 'LE" bulb ? , sorry, I'm not remembering an 'LE' ... I'm wondering if you're using an incandescent lamp (no good), if so, that's your problem... also, MOST growers use an 18/6 lighting cycle, although some wrongly assume 24 hr is better ... that argument will last until the end of time, I suppose ... as previously mentioned, you always need air movement in there with the plants ... go read the Basic Growing sections, and don't be afraid to use the 'Search' function ... good luck :smokin:

Like IR said you might have baked them. You dont want to go over 80f if you dont have too. Now I'm not saying grows can't be done in higher temps (god knows I'm not gonna start that fight lol), but if at all possible 65 for a low and 80 as a high. I also support 18/6 as from different discussions and things I have read, darkness is a key time for root development and also ..... everything needs a lil time to relax some :jointsmile:
